Transaction 3f689a8f632bcbbd4ee75b48bc29699049571d2a46032fc6d68e490e0df5ada8
1 Input
1 Output
-
3f689a8f632bcbbd4ee75b48bc29699049571d2a46032fc6d68e490e0df5ada8:0
- value
- 239580
- script pubkey
- OP_0 OP_PUSHBYTES_20 6068717a8fd4ed3d10a89f6724c51f6271ddf82c
- address
- bc1qvp58z7506nkn6y9gnanjf3glvfcam7pvzt5c2e